It’s All Fun and Games Until Someone Loses an Eye

Wide gallery view It's All Fun and.jpg

Titanik Turku, Finland 9.7.–1.8.2021

An exhibition focussing on boundaries, societal rules, self optimisation pressures, micro level ecological anxieties, morality games, behavioural codes, achievement, and (rough) play. 

It encourages you to shift shape and succumb to the pull of rhythmic spherical objects dropped from palms into olympic pools as they swim around the globe, propelled by their currents from start to finish.  

The show culminated with a performance Closing Ceremony by Lucinda Dayhew and Happy Magic Society’s Mikko Kuorinki and Essi Kausalainen
